Things to Do in Réserve Écologique De La Serpentine-De-Coleraine

Réserve Écologique De La Serpentine-De-Coleraine is a protected area located southwest of Thetford Mines in Quebec, distinguished by its rare geological formations and diverse ecosystems. The region features ultrabasic serpentine rock, which supports unique plant species and contributes to its distinct landscapes. Prominent elevations like Mount Oak, Kerr Hill, and Mount Caribou define the terrain, offering varied topography for outdoor pursuits. Frequently asked questions

What is the Réserve Écologique De La Serpentine-De-Coleraine?

The Réserve Écologique De La Serpentine-De-Coleraine is a protected area in Quebec, known for its rare geological formations, particularly ultrabasic serpentine rock. It spans approximately 980 acres (396.55 hectares) and protects diverse ecosystems and unique plant species. The reserve is one of the few ecological reserves in Quebec that allows public access for educational and recreational purposes.

What outdoor activities are available in Réserve Écologique De La Serpentine-De-Coleraine?

The primary outdoor activity available is hiking, with a network of trails known as the "Sentiers pédestres des 3 Monts." These trails offer various experiences, from educational geological loops to climbs with panoramic views. The reserve is recognized for its unique natural heritage, making it a significant location for exploring nature.

What are the best hiking trails in Réserve Écologique De La Serpentine-De-Coleraine?

The "Sentiers pédestres des 3 Monts" offers more than 12 miles (20 km) of marked trails across an area of about 2,000 acres (800 hectares). Notable trails include the geological loop on Mount Oak and the ascent to Mount Caribou for extensive views. Are there easy or family-friendly hikes in Réserve Écologique De La Serpentine-De-Coleraine?

Yes, the reserve offers trails suitable for various skill levels. Mount Oak features a geological loop with 17 interpretive panels, providing an educational and less strenuous hiking experience. This makes it a suitable option for beginners or families seeking an accessible outdoor activity.

What are the main natural features or highlights in the reserve?

Key natural features include three prominent mountains: Mount Oak (1,509 feet / 460 m), Kerr Hill (1,621 feet / 494 m), and Mount Caribou (1,831 feet / 558 m). The reserve is also defined by its unique serpentine rock geology, rare plant species, and diverse forest ecosystems. A former mining cave adds a historical element to the landscape.

What unique flora and fauna can be found in Réserve Écologique De La Serpentine-De-Coleraine?

The reserve is crucial for protecting five threatened or vulnerable plant species associated with its serpentine environments. One extremely rare fern, Aspidotis densa, is found here, with only a few known locations in North America. The area also supports diverse forest groupings, including red oak and sugar maple stands, and is frequented by the red-headed vulture.

What facilities are available at the "Sentiers pédestres des 3 Monts"?

The "Sentiers pédestres des 3 Monts" provides several amenities for visitors. These include parking, a welcome center, restrooms, and picnic tables. Accommodation options such as yurts, camping, and chalets are also available for those wishing to extend their stay.
